What this record shows
Almost everything reported here is food and beverage — 100.0% of the total across 92 separate payments, which is the pattern of a clinician who attends manufacturer presentations rather than one with a consulting arrangement. It is spread thinly across 28 manufacturers, the largest accounting for just 23.1% — the pattern of someone who eats at a lot of different presentations. Among pediatrics clinicians in NE with any reported payments, this total sits in the top 10% — high for the specialty, which is a reason to read the composition above rather than the number alone.
Across 92 payments — averaging $18.62 each. Meals, travel, consulting and speaking fees, gifts and royalties reported by drug and device makers.

What the payments were for
- Food & beverage$1,713100%
Most of this is food and beverage — typically meals provided during product presentations at a clinic or hospital. Nationally that is the single largest category of reported payments by count.
